Megatron Wolf wrote:All these figure are pretty good except Sentinel, he has close to no paint apps & he looks & feels like cheap KO plastic, was very disappointing when i got him even at only paying half price. Ironhide would be the next worse figure because of how the arms were done, the doors get in the way and theres pretty much no articulation. Powerglide is the best out of these, both modes look good and the transformation is good for the class. Blackout would be 2nd best but the blades are fragile and get in the way sometimes plus the feet are lose. Megatron is surprisingly a great figure, picked him up with an extra $5 off coupon i had and im glad i did. Good coloring, good transformation, great detail for the class, only thing thats kinda bad is the tank guns. When on the truck it just looks odd and when used as 2 guns it makes the figure look to lanky but you can clip it on to the arm to be used as a cannon so it works out in the end. Still have yet to decide if i want to use him as Octane or Motoraster. These guys would be a great line if they werent $8 each, they're to hit or miss plus they're just oversized legends with guns. I miss scouts at least they were full on transformers.
